The Legitimacy of Grab a Gun

First and foremost, Grab a Gun is indeed a legitimate website. It operates within the legal framework of the United States, adhering to federal and state laws regarding the sale of firearms. The website requires customers to undergo background checks and comply with all necessary regulations before completing a purchase. This adherence to legal standards is a crucial factor in determining the legitimacy of any online firearm retailer.

The Role of Background Checks

One of the most critical aspects of online firearm sales is the background check process. Grab a Gun, like other legitimate online firearm retailers, requires customers to undergo a background check before completing a purchase. This process is designed to prevent individuals with criminal records or mental health issues from obtaining firearms. However, the effectiveness of background checks can be debated. Some argue that the system is not foolproof and that loopholes exist, allowing prohibited individuals to slip through the cracks.

  1. What are the legal requirements for purchasing a firearm online?

    • Purchasing a firearm online typically requires the buyer to undergo a background check and comply with federal and state laws. The firearm must be shipped to a licensed dealer, where the buyer can complete the necessary paperwork and pick up the firearm.
  2. How effective are background checks in preventing gun violence?

    • Background checks are designed to prevent individuals with criminal records or mental health issues from obtaining firearms. While they are an essential tool, they are not foolproof, and loopholes in the system can allow prohibited individuals to obtain firearms.
